Vegetable-Bacon Noodle Toss

Ingredients
- 1/2 (16-oz.) package uncooked wide egg noodles
- 4 bacon slices
- 1/2 small onion, chopped
- 2 yellow squash, cut in half lengthwise and sliced
- 1 zucchini, cut in half lengthwise and sliced
- 2 medium tomatoes, seeded and chopped
- 1/2 cup light balsamic vinaigrette
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on freshly ground pepper
- Garnish: flat-leaf parsley sprig
Details
Servings 4

Preparation
Step 1
1. Prepare egg noodles according to package directions; drain noodles, and keep warm.
2. Cook bacon in large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at until crisp; remove bacon, and drain on paper towels, reserving 2 tsp. drippings in small bowl. Discard remaining drippings. Wipe skillet clean with paper towel. Crumble bacon.
3. Sauté chopped onion in hot reserved drippings over medium-high heat 5 minutes or until tender. Add squash, zucchini, and tomatoes; sauté 6 minutes or until squash and zucchini are crisp-tender. Add egg noodles, bacon, vinaigrette, and next 3 ingredients, stirring until well blended. Cook, stirring constantly, until thoroughly heated. Serve immediately. Garnish, if desired.
